The Purpose Behind Pyramid Construction
To understand how pyramids were really built, it is important to first understand why they were constructed. The pyramids served primarily as royal tombs for Egyptian pharaohs. Ancient Egyptians believed that preserving the body after death was essential for entering the afterlife. Because of this belief, pyramid structures were carefully designed to protect the king’s body and valuable treasures.
The process of pyramid construction also symbolized political power and national unity. Building a pyramid required thousands of workers, architects, craftsmen, and laborers working together for decades. This massive effort demonstrated the strength and wealth of the ruling kingdom.
Religion played a major role as well. The triangular shape of pyramids represented the rays of the sun, which were connected to the sun god Ra. Ancient Egyptians believed that pyramids helped the pharaoh’s soul ascend to the heavens. The incredible planning involved in these projects highlights the advanced knowledge of ancient engineering that existed thousands of years ago.
Several key purposes of pyramids included:
- Royal burial chambers
- Religious symbolism
- Protection of treasures
- Display of political power
- Scientific and astronomical alignment
These combined purposes explain why pyramid builders invested enormous time and resources into perfecting their designs.
How Ancient Workers Moved Massive Stones
One of the biggest questions regarding how pyramids were really built involves transportation. Some pyramid blocks weighed several tons, making movement extremely difficult without modern cranes or machinery. Archaeologists believe ancient workers used sledges, ropes, ramps, and manpower to transport these massive stones.
Recent discoveries suggest workers poured water onto sand to reduce friction while dragging heavy blocks. This simple but effective method made transportation easier and demonstrated practical ancient engineering skills. Large teams of workers coordinated their movements carefully to move stones from quarries to construction sites.
The process of pyramid construction required precise organization. Workers likely followed strict schedules and instructions from engineers and supervisors. Contrary to older myths, evidence shows many pyramid workers were skilled laborers rather than slaves. Excavated worker villages reveal that builders received food, medical care, and housing.
The following table explains common theories about pyramid stone transportation:
| Transportation Method | Description | Historical Evidence |
|---|---|---|
| Wooden Sledges | Stones dragged across sand | Ancient wall paintings |
| Water on Sand | Reduced friction during movement | Scientific experiments |
| Earthen Ramps | Sloped ramps used for lifting stones | Archaeological remains |
| Rollers | Logs placed beneath stones | Limited evidence |
| River Transport | Stones moved by boats on the Nile | Strong historical support |
These transportation methods help historians better understand how pyramids were really built using available resources and human coordination.
Pyramid Construction Techniques and Planning
The success of pyramid construction depended heavily on careful planning and mathematical accuracy. Ancient Egyptian architects selected stable ground and measured positions precisely before construction began. Many pyramids align closely with the cardinal directions, showing advanced knowledge of astronomy and geometry.
The Great Pyramid of Giza remains one of the finest examples of ancient engineering ever achieved. Built for Pharaoh Khufu, it originally stood over 146 meters tall and consisted of approximately 2.3 million stone blocks. The precision of the structure continues to impress modern engineers.
Researchers believe ramps played a major role in how pyramids were really built. Straight ramps, zigzag ramps, and circular ramps are among the most common theories. Workers likely used different ramp systems at different stages of construction.
Builders also developed advanced techniques for cutting and shaping stones. Copper tools, stone hammers, and polishing methods allowed workers to create tightly fitted blocks. The accuracy of these stone placements helped pyramids survive earthquakes, erosion, and thousands of years of weather exposure.
Important construction techniques included:
- Astronomical alignment
- Stone polishing and fitting
- Internal chamber planning
- Ramp-based lifting systems
- Workforce organization
These methods reveal how advanced ancient engineering had become during the height of Egyptian civilization.
The Workforce Behind the Pyramids
Understanding the people involved is essential when studying how pyramids were really built. Historical evidence suggests that tens of thousands of laborers worked on pyramid projects in rotating groups. Farmers often joined construction work during flooding seasons when agriculture temporarily stopped.
Workers included:
- Stone cutters
- Architects
- Engineers
- Carpenters
- Rope makers
- Transport specialists
- Food suppliers
The organization required for such massive projects demonstrates sophisticated management systems. Entire communities supported the process of pyramid construction, showing how important these monuments were to Egyptian society.
Excavations near pyramid sites have uncovered worker villages complete with bakeries, sleeping areas, and medical facilities. This evidence contradicts the idea that pyramids were built solely through forced slave labor. Instead, many workers likely considered their role honorable and spiritually significant.
The remarkable teamwork and discipline involved in how pyramids were really built continue to inspire admiration today.
Modern Theories and Ongoing Mysteries
Although historians understand much more about how pyramids were really built today, some mysteries still remain unsolved. Researchers continue to debate the exact ramp designs, construction timelines, and organizational systems used by ancient Egyptians.
Modern scanning technology has revealed hidden chambers inside some pyramids, raising new questions about their purpose. Scientists are also studying whether ancient builders possessed additional tools or techniques that have not yet been discovered.
The durability of pyramid structures also remains remarkable. Many experts believe the success of ancient engineering came from a combination of practical experience, scientific observation, and generations of accumulated knowledge.
Several modern technologies are now helping researchers study pyramid interiors without damaging the structures. Ground-penetrating radar, thermal imaging, and 3D mapping continue to provide new insights into pyramid construction methods.
Despite centuries of study, the pyramids remain symbols of mystery, intelligence, and human achievement.

FAQs
How long did it take to build a pyramid?
Large pyramids like the Great Pyramid of Giza may have taken around 20 years to complete.
Were slaves used in pyramid construction?
Most modern evidence suggests many pyramid workers were skilled laborers rather than slaves.
What tools were used during pyramid construction?
Ancient Egyptians used copper tools, stone hammers, ropes, sledges, and wooden devices.
Why are pyramids still standing today?
The strong stone materials, precise construction, and advanced ancient engineering helped pyramids survive for thousands of years.
What is the biggest mystery about how pyramids were really built?
The exact methods used to lift and position massive stone blocks at great heights remain debated among historians and engineers.
